[Linux Editor] Splash Screen does not disappear before the launcher
Splash Screen does not disappear before launching a launcher.
Steps to repro:
1. Open Unity Editor.
Actual Result:
Splash Screen does not disappear before the launcher.
Expected Result:
Splash Screen should disappear before the launcher.
Reproducible in:
2019.1.0a9, 2018.3.0b10, 2018.3.0b3, 2018.2.15f1, 2018.1.0b12.
Environment:
Linux
